Trends and Patterns in S56 Requests
Priority occupations (Registered Nurses and Early Childhood Teachers) demonstrated expedited processing with grants issued within 2-3 months of lodgement. The NT 190 ECT grant was particularly swift at 7 days from lodgement to grant with no S56 requests.
Non-priority occupations experienced longer processing times. The NSW 491 Software Engineer case took 24 months with three separate S56 requests (PCC, remedicals, and Form 815 health undertaking). The QLD 190 Fitter and Turner case took approximately 11.5 months. Proactive engagement with DHA and submission of supporting documents (employment contracts, financial evidence, school documentation) appeared beneficial in one case.
S56 requests predominantly involved medical examinations (remedicals), police clearance certificates, partner functional English requirements, and VAC payments. Multiple S56 requests were common for non-priority occupations, with medical clearances taking 1-4 weeks to process after submission.
Family size ranged from single applicants to families of 4, with no apparent correlation to processing times. Both onshore and offshore applicants received grants, though priority occupations showed faster processing regardless of location.
